Health Risks & Common Conditions

7 /10
Dachshund Health Risk Score

Intervertebral Disc Disease (IVDD)

Moderate

Dachshunds are the breed most affected by IVDD. Their long spines are prone to disc herniation, which can cause paralysis.

Avg. Treatment: $6,000

Obesity

High

Extra weight puts enormous strain on their long spines, dramatically increasing IVDD risk.

Avg. Treatment: $500

Dental Disease

Moderate

Prone to tartar buildup and periodontal disease requiring regular dental care.

Avg. Treatment: $800

Progressive Retinal Atrophy

Low

Gradual vision loss due to retinal degeneration. Genetic testing available for breeders.

Avg. Treatment: $1,500

Frequently Asked Questions About Dachshund Insurance

Yes, most pet insurance plans cover IVDD as long as it's not a pre-existing condition. IVDD surgery costs $3,000-$8,000, making comprehensive insurance essential for Dachshund owners.
Dachshund pet insurance typically costs $22-$45 per month. Premiums are higher than average for small breeds due to the high IVDD risk.
Intervertebral disc disease (IVDD) is the most significant health risk. About 25% of Dachshunds will experience some form of IVDD in their lifetime, and severe cases can cause paralysis.
